I find plugins are often erratic when it comes to software mode, with a version being much faster than some others.
I remember playing Shadow Hearts 1 pretty well with software mode, and then having to look a long time for my old plugins because new ones had 20 less fps or some such.
Nowadays, it sort of works with GSDX r1873.
Got the same problem with tales of legendia, with said plugin giving 20 more fps, however i was wondering if there was an ever better one, as it seems to be at best around 48 (definitely playable, but if it's just a matter of finding old plugins...).
Anyone has found the same erratic development in software mode, and knows which revision is best?

No... those games work better with software renderer and he's asking if there's a faster software renderer than the current GSdx one.
As far as I know older software renderers would be just slower and much buggier, current ones should be the best speed you get (try the latest beta plugins but it shouldn't be much different really).
